On more than 11 acres in Elkins Park, Pa. – a suburb of Philadelphia – the University campus is a close-knit learning community for our 1,200 students – both on-campus and online. With access to the East Coast’s second largest city, just a train, bus or short car ride away, Students also have the opportunity to enjoy a well-rounded experience. While the coursework and programs are rigorous, some of these stories show why students chose Salus at Drexel as their educational home and what they think set the University apart – all from their perspective.
